Grown in Bordeaux, especially Pomerol as a stand-alone, in the Medoc and Grave to blend, and in California, Washington State, Chile and Italy and other areas. Well made, Merlot wines are rich in plum flavors, smooth and lush. Medium-bodied and soft, though there are many that are well-structured. Perfect for roast lamb and duck. Inexpensive Merlots accompany burgers perfectly.
